Architectural Strategy & Logic Flows + +### 1.1. Core Settlement Calculation Engine (US-COM-006) +The system calculates commissions automatically based on defined rules. For a target period (`YYYY-MM`), the calculation steps are: +1. **Fetch Active Plans**: Resolve the active version of each `CompensationPlan` for target collaborators. +2. **Fetch Goals**: Resolve the goal amount for target users from the `Goal` table for the matching period. +3. **Fetch Sales Results**: Retrieve and sum the total `amount` and `salesCount` of `SalesResult` records generated by each collaborator in the period. +4. **Determine Achievement**: + $$\text{Achievement \%} = \frac{\text{Sum of Sales Amount}}{\text{Goal Amount}}$$ +5. **Apply Rules**: + - Compare the Achievement % against boundaries in the plan's `CalculationRule` list. + - For `TIER` rules: Payout is calculated as: + $$\text{Commission} = \text{Sum of Sales Amount} \times \text{Rule Rate}$$ + - For `BONUS` rules: Payout is the fixed `payoutAmount` configured. +6. **Enforce Cap Limit**: If the sum of calculated payouts exceeds the plan's `maxCap`, the payout is capped at `maxCap`. + +### 1.2. Retroactive Adjustments & PMS Clawbacks +Hotel booking modifications, refunds, or cancellations frequently occur after past commissions have been paid. The engine processes retroactive adjustments as follows: + +```mermaid +graph TD + A[Start Calculation for Month M] --> B[Retrieve Month M-1 and M-2 Sales Results] + B --> C[Fetch Original Settlements for Month M-1 and M-2] + C --> D{Any sales discrepancy found?} + D -->|No| E[Continue with normal month M calculation] + D -->|Yes| F[Recalculate past commission with live sales data] + F --> G[Calculate Delta: Corrected Payout - Previously Paid Payout] + G --> H[Create Pending Adjustment Settlement record in DB linked to Original ID] + H --> I[Add Delta to Month M Total Payout: Total = Commission + Bonus + Sum(Deltas)] +``` + +- If $\Delta \text{Payout} < 0$, it is treated as a **Clawback** (reduction). +- If $\Delta \text{Payout} > 0$, it is treated as an **Adjustment Credit** (addition). +- A self-referencing relationship is stored in the `Settlement` table via `originalSettlementId` to preserve the historical audit trail. + +### 1.3. Webhook Branching & Environment Isolation +To prevent test calculation suites from polluting production records, the n8n workflows implement a strict routing architecture: +1. **Conditional Branching**: The n8n webhook endpoint evaluates the request URI path. +2. **Test/Staging calls**: Webhooks routed via `/webhook-test/calculate-settlements` route to `http://app-dev:3001` (running development stack, connected to `TEST_DATABASE_URL`) and validate signatures using `N8N_WEBHOOK_SECRET_DEV`. +3. **Production calls**: Webhooks routed via `/webhook/calculate-settlements` route to `http://app-prod:3000` and validate signatures using `N8N_WEBHOOK_SECRET`. + +### 1.4. SOC 2 Log Redaction +All Next.js API routes run console outputs through a filtering proxy that redacts base salaries, passwords, and custom compensation parameters before writing to standard streams: +- Intercepts logs on settlement mutations. +- Replaces values for keys: `password`, `passwordHash`, `baseSalary`, `bankAccount`, and `salary` with `[REDACTED]`. + +--- + +## 2.
